Rigbourne Hill is in Beccles and in Waveney district. NR34 9JH is located in the Beccles & Worlingham elect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Waveney.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

People

Gender

In the UK, the overall gender distribution is approximately 49% male and 51% female. The area surrounding NR34 9JH has a slightly higher male population, with 50.9% of residents being male. Several factors can contribute to this, including areas with industries or sectors that predominantly employ men, proximity to universities or technical schools with a higher enrollment of male students, presence of all-male or predominantly male institutions (military academies, boarding schools).

Education and Qualifications

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.

In the area around NR34 9JH this area, 30.3%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ly higher than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its low percentage of residents with higher education degree.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 14%.

Safety

Is Rigbourne Hill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Rigbourne Hill was 21.9 per 1,000 residents, which is 62.3% lower than the Beccles & Worlingham average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Rigbourne Hill has the 16th lowest crime rate of 62 local areas in Beccles & Worlingham and the 262nd lowest crime rate of 853 local areas in East Suffolk .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 12.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been rising year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-53.3%.

Employment

NR34 9JH area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 3%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.

The percentage of retired residents living in NR34 9JH area is much higher than the country's average. According to Census 2011, 32% residents of this area were retired, while the average in the UK was 14%.
